⭐ Smart Autonomous Rover Design

This team design project (also known as Team Design Project and Skills, or TDPS) presents an intelligent rover design capable of automatically completing six tasks on East Lake patios, UESTC, within the budget of 1,000 RMB.

Our designed rover is equipped with a mbed Nucleo-L432KC as the central controller, an OpenMV camera and four ultrasonic detectors as its sensors, and two robotic arms for completing the tasks. This rover features its customised PCB design, practical deck and mast design, a Bluetooth receiver with GUI, and AI-based gravel recognition algorithms. With the help of a highly-sensitive closed-loop feedback system and finetuned motors, our rover travelled smoothly on patio one and completed all tasks within 200 seconds. Another ultrasonic-based robust feedback system, together with a classic yet advanced shape detection algorithm, ensured the rover finished all tasks on patio two within 240 seconds. The total budget of this project was 998.84 RMB.

My Contributions

  • Organised weekly meetings
  • Developed a novel AI-based gravel recognition algorithm and manually implemented on an OpenMV microcontroller
  • Proposed an ultrasonic angular proportional controlling algorithm
  • Reduced 90% of systematic error of an onboard magnetometer by ellipsoidal fitting and matrix factorisation
  • Organised and synthesised group assessed materials

Assessed Video Demonstrations